Distribution
This plant is a specific species of thyme found within the Middle East. Its geographical range is primarily concentrated in the region of Western Asia. Specifically, it can be located growing in the country of Iran. Additionally, the plant's distribution extends into the neighboring territory of Iraq. These two nations represent the known natural habitats for this medicinal species.
| Region | Area | Source |
|---|---|---|
| Western Asia | Iran | WCVP |
| Western Asia | Iraq | WCVP |

Chemicals
Thymus daenensis has 17 reported phytochemicals identified across 29 scientific publications and several other databases. The most consistently reported chemicals include thymol, carvacrol, sesquiterpenes, Carvacrol, Put.
- Total chemicals
- 17
- Scientific sources
- 29
Most Reported Compounds
| Compound | Sources | Confidence |
|---|---|---|
| thymol | 8 | ★★★★☆ |
| carvacrol | 5 | ★★★☆☆ |
| sesquiterpenes | 2 | ★☆☆☆☆ |
| Carvacrol | 1 | ★☆☆☆☆ |
| Put | 1 | ★☆☆☆☆ |
| carotenoid | 1 | ★☆☆☆☆ |
| carvacrol methyl ether | 1 | ★☆☆☆☆ |
| caryophyllene | 1 | ★☆☆☆☆ |
| caryophyllene oxide | 1 | ★☆☆☆☆ |
| chlorophyll | 1 | ★☆☆☆☆ |
